alarm a bell or other loud noise used to signal danger.
arrive to come to or reach a certain place.
bookcase a set of shelves for holding books.
breath the air that goes into and out of the body through the nose or mouth.
carry to hold and take from one place to another.
cozy warm and snug in a comfortable way.
electric using or having to do with electricity.
harness a set of straps by which a work animal is attached to a cart, carriage, or plow. The harness is used to control and guide the animal.
mainly for the most part; mostly.
math a short form of a word that means the study of numbers.
paste a mixture used to stick paper or other light materials together.
radio a piece of equipment that receives signals that travel through the air and changes them into sound.
sunset the moment each day when the sun goes below the western horizon.
sweat to give off a liquid through the skin.
target a thing that you aim at and want to hit.
